1. A chamber adaptor, comprising a housing provided with a gas inlet, a gas outlet, a chamber inlet, and a chamber outlet; wherein:
the gas inlet is configured to be removably connected to a main board device, the main board device is configured to provide oxygen and compressed air to the chamber adaptor, the gas outlet is configured to be removably connected to a respiratory pathway, the chamber inlet is configured to be removably connected to an input end of a chamber for storing liquid and the chamber outlet is configured to be removably connected to an output end of the chamber;
the chamber adaptor further comprises a control circuit having a first end and a second end that are opposite to each other, and a distance between the first end and the second end is a total length of the control circuit;
wherein the at least one sensing apparatus is provided at the first end of the control circuit and extends into a gas output channel formed between the gas outlet and the chamber outlet, the space defined by an inner wall of the gas output channel only comprises the at least one sensing apparatus, and the at least one sensing apparatus is configured to detect a temperature of the gas passing through the gas output channel;
wherein a second end of the control circuit is electrically connected to the main board device, and the control circuit is configured to deliver the temperature detected by the at least one sensing apparatus to the main board device;
wherein a first supporting element, a second supporting element, and a third supporting element are formed on the control circuit, and the first supporting element, the second supporting element, and the third supporting element are all in contact with a surface of the control circuit, so as to improve a strength of the control circuit and support the circuit board within a mold of the chamber adaptor to prevent the control circuit from warping.
